- Saed NajafiSep 11, 2020 · 5 years agoDisabling two-factor authentication on Google for cryptocurrency accounts is a straightforward process. Just follow these steps: 1. Open your Google Account settings. 2. Go to the 'Security' tab. 3. Look for the '2-Step Verification' option. 4. Disable the 2-Step Verification by following the instructions on the page. By following these steps, you will be able to turn off two-factor authentication on Google for your cryptocurrency accounts.
